Oracle里面的round
时间: 2024-08-14 19:04:42 浏览: 46
Oracle里面 SQL语句 怎么得到两个时间的时间差
在Oracle数据库中,`ROUND()`函数是一个数学函数,用于对数值进行四舍五入操作。它接受两个参数:
1. **数字**:需要进行四舍五入的数值。
2. **精度**:可选参数,指定小数点后的位数。如果省略,则默认值为0,表示整数部分。可以为正数,表示向上取整到指定的小数位;也可以为负数,表示向下取整。
`ROUND(number, precision)` 的基本工作原理是:
- 如果`number`已经是整数,那么`precision`不起作用。
例如:
- `ROUND(3.14159, 2)` 返回 `3.14`
- `ROUND(5.678, -1)` 返回 `6`
- `ROUND(123.45678, 0)` 返回 `123`
阅读全文